Exploring the Benefits of Partnering with an AI Development Company

Exploring the Benefits of Partnering with an AI Development Company
7 min read

In the gaming world, virtual game development has become very popular. Players love the realistic and captivating experiences it offers. The combination of Artificial Intelligence (AI) and Machine Learning (ML) has transformed virtual game development and changed the way creativity, immersion, and gameplay experiences are defined. By using new and advanced technologies, the company that makes virtual games can make the player's experiences better, with more realistic settings and smart non-player characters, and also by adjusting the game as the player goes along. In this article, we explore how AI and ML have a big influence on virtual game development.

What does Virtual Game Development mean?

Virtual game development involves the complex process of making, designing, and improving digital experiences that feel real but are actually happening in a computer-generated environment. A virtual game development company makes virtual worlds. They use advanced technologies, artistic skills, and technical knowledge to create interesting stories, complex game mechanics, and beautiful landscapes. These companies use both artistic and programming skills to create exciting and interactive game worlds. They use advanced tools like AI and machine learning to make the games more engaging. Their games are a combination of imagination and technology.

The role of Artificial Intelligence (AI) and Machine Learning (ML) in the development of virtual games.

A company that makes virtual games uses advanced technology like AI and Machine Learning to make their games. They are very important in different parts of how virtual games are made better, including how the game is played, how it looks, how users enjoy it, and how the whole game is designed. The virtual game development company has a variety of skills and knowledge, including:

Procedural Content Generation:

Procedural Content Generation (PCG) is when a virtual game development company uses artificial intelligence (AI) and machine learning (ML) to create game content, like the terrain, levels, textures, and assets, automatically. This makes sure that players have exciting and different gaming experiences that keep them interested and absorbed in constantly changing virtual worlds.

Real-time Ray Tracing: 

Advancing the future of game visuals, a virtual game development company uses AI techniques like deep learning-based denoising to make real-time ray tracing faster. This improves lighting, shadows, and reflections in games, making them look more realistic and better in terms of graphics.

Natural Language Processing (NLP): 

A virtual game development company uses NLP algorithms to create engaging conversations that make interactions with non-player characters (NPCs) more interesting. This enhances the storytelling in the game and creates a deeply immersive experience for players.

Behavior Trees:

 A company that makes virtual games is using AI development to control what non-player characters (NPCs) do in the game. This makes the game characters seem very realistic and able to change their actions as players do different things.

Virtual development services use Reinforcement Learning (RL) to teach computer-controlled characters, allowing them to adapt and become strong opponents that consistently challenge players, resulting in exciting gameplay.

Procedural Animation

Procedural Animation is a technique used in creating video games to make the movements of characters, creatures, and objects look more realistic. This is done by using a type of computer program called ML algorithms that analyze real-life movements and use them to create animations in the game. The goal is to make the game feel more immersive and authentic to players.

Dynamic Difficulty Adjustment (DDA) 

Virtual game development services use advanced technology called Dynamic Difficulty Adjustment (DDA) to make games more interesting. This technology uses artificial intelligence to analyze how good a player is and then changes the difficulty of the game accordingly. This way, each player gets a personalized challenge that matches their abilities, making the game more exciting.

Predictive analytics 

Predictive analytics uses modern technology to study how players behave and what they like in virtual games. This helps game developers create personalized experiences and recommend things like marketing and content that will make players more interested and involved in the gaming community.

Anti-Cheat Systems: 

AI-based systems that stop cheating in games by noticing unusual actions and patterns, making sure everyone plays fairly.

Pathfinding and navigation:

 ML-based algorithms help characters in virtual worlds find the best routes and avoid obstacles, making them more aware of their surroundings and smarter.

Automation in game testing uses machine learning technology to imitate how real people play games and find issues like bugs, mistakes, and unfair parts. This helps make sure the game is high quality and runs smoothly.

Physically-Based Rendering (PBR):

Physically-Based Rendering (PBR) is a technique that uses AI to make materials look more realistic by optimizing their properties. This creates better textures and lighting effects, which make the visuals feel more immersive.

Character customization 

Character customization means that players can make their own personalized characters in the game. ML models study what players like and use that information to create customized character appearances, clothes, and accessories. This lets players create special avatars that match their own style and preferences.

The combination of AI and ML is changing the way games are made, played, and loved. AI and ML are making video games better. They help create realistic characters and big game worlds. They also improve the graphics and predict what players will do. This technology is bringing new ideas and making interactive entertainment more exciting.

Shamla Tech is really good at using artificial intelligence (AI) and machine learning (ML) to make virtual games better.

Shamla Tech is a top virtual game development company. They are really good at using AI and ML technologies in their work. By using advanced technology and computer programs, we improve how games work, make characters in games more realistic and responsive, make game content more randomly generated, and create virtual worlds that seem real. By using AI and ML, we make user experiences better, tell stories that can change based on the user, and use resources efficiently to create an amazing gaming experience. We are really good at combining artificial intelligence and machine learning into virtual game development. This helps us bring new ideas and excitement to the gaming industry.

In case you have found a mistake in the text, please send a message to the author by selecting the mistake and pressing Ctrl-Enter.
Alphyia John 7
Joined: 1 year ago
Comments (0)

    No comments yet

You must be logged in to comment.

Sign In / Sign Up